Sean Bowe (@ebfull) and Dev (@zkDragon) recently did a whiteboard session to discuss Zcash's post-quantum roadmap: recoverability very soon, using PIR w/ the Tachyon upgrade to achieve full PQ privacy, and setting the stage for PQ soundness alongside major scale improvements.

2029 is three years away and most blockchain cryptography isn't quantum-safe. the chains that start building post-quantum infrastructure now survive contact with the threat. zcash's dev team is already working on pqc - the same engineering depth that shipped zero-knowledge proofs in production years before anyone else. the window to migrate is closing faster than the industry realizes.
